Cubic Corporation Delivers Advanced Virtual Training Solution to Florida National Guard

Cubic Corporation, through its Simulation Systems division, has delivered a cutting-edge virtual training solution to the Florida National Guard (FLNG). This advanced capability provides the most realistic virtual training experience for mounted and dismounted infantry operations. The solution includes a wearable "virtual reality" training system, a vehicle training platform, and the widely used VBS2 game engine.

Key Takeaways:

  • The solution includes Cubic's COMBATREDI virtual reality component, providing soldiers with unprecedented fidelity, portability, and flexibility for training dismounted soldiers in warrior tasks and battle drills in a synthetic environment.
  • The system allows soldiers to train anywhere, anytime without the need for dedicated facilities, and is designed to be durable, easy to use, and maintain.
  • The Warrior Skills Trainer (WST) component provides a platform for vehicle training or mounted operations, incorporating Cubic's high-fidelity Engagement Skill Trainer weapons.
  • The integration of WST with COMBATREDI allows fire teams and squads to perform increasingly complex missions in a virtual environment, a capability that did not exist for U.S. Army soldiers.
  • Cubic's multi-device integration is a significant milestone that will serve as a model for the future fielding of flexible and cost-effective virtual training solutions.

Statistics:

  • Cubic Corporation has delivered over 1,000 virtual training systems to military and government customers worldwide.
  • The Engagement Skill Trainer (EST 2000) system has been validated by the U.S. Army for ballistic accuracy, performance, and overall operation.
  • VBS2 is the U.S. Army's game engine of record, used for scenario development and geospecific terrain creation.
  • Cubic Corporation is the parent company of three major business segments: Defense Systems, Mission Support Services, and Transportation.
